Villa Felicita
Description
Villa Felicita, a modern, seven-bedroom masterpiece situated on a lush hillside in Lorient, effortlessly blends opulent materials, state-of-the-art architecture, and expansive ocean views.
Renowned French architect-designer Jean-Michel Wilmotte created the estate’s three-story, multi-pavilion layout, which strikes a unique balance between gallery-caliber elegance and easygoing Caribbean elegance. Villa Felicita is designed for families and friends looking for a luxurious St. Barts getaway with resort-level amenities and complete privacy. It is surrounded by lush tropical vegetation and faces the trade winds.
